Ir para conteúdo
Fórum Script Brasil

Pesquisar na Comunidade

Mostrando resultados para as tags ''bat''.

  • Pesquisar por Tags

    Digite tags separadas por vírgulas
  • Pesquisar por Autor

Tipo de Conteúdo


Fóruns

  • Programação & Desenvolvimento
    • ASP
    • PHP
    • .NET
    • Java
    • C, C++
    • Delphi, Kylix
    • Lógica de Programação
    • Mobile
    • Visual Basic
    • Outras Linguagens de Programação
  • WEB
    • HTML, XHTML, CSS
    • Ajax, JavaScript, XML, DOM
    • Editores
  • Arte & Design
    • Corel Draw
    • Fireworks
    • Flash & ActionScript
    • Photoshop
    • Outros Programas de Arte e Design
  • Sistemas Operacionais
    • Microsoft Windows
    • GNU/Linux
    • Outros Sistemas Operacionais
  • Softwares, Hardwares e Redes
    • Microsoft Office
    • Softwares Livres
    • Outros Softwares
    • Hardware
    • Redes
  • Banco de Dados
    • Access
    • MySQL
    • PostgreSQL
    • SQL Server
    • Demais Bancos
  • Segurança e Malwares
    • Segurança
    • Remoção De Malwares
  • Empregos
    • Vagas Efetivas
    • Vagas para Estágios
    • Oportunidades para Freelances
  • Negócios & Oportunidades
    • Classificados & Serviços
    • Eventos
  • Geral
    • Avaliações de Trabalhos
    • Links
    • Outros Assuntos
    • Entretenimento
  • Script Brasil
    • Novidades e Anúncios Script Brasil
    • Mercado Livre / Mercado Sócios
    • Sugestões e Críticas
    • Apresentações

Encontrar resultados em...

Encontrar resultados que...


Data de Criação

  • Início

    FIM


Data de Atualização

  • Início

    FIM


Filtrar pelo número de...

Data de Registro

  • Início

    FIM


Grupo


AIM


MSN


Website URL


ICQ


Yahoo


Jabber


Skype


Location


Interests

Encontrado 13 registros

  1. Bom dia senhores, Explicando a situação: Todos os dias eu gero arquivos de atualização e o software que faz isso usa a data(dia e mês) do sistema para nomear os arquivos. ex: NOME2501.txt Porém os arquivos são gerados com a data de vigência sendo o próximo dia, ou seja, se eu gerar os arquivos de atualização hoje(25/01) o arquivo será gerado com o nome de "NOME2601.txt" O que eu preciso é pegar esse arquivo, copiar para uma pasta e renomear. Com a data do dia atual, eu consigo fazer isso utilizando essa linha: " NOME%date:~0,2%%date:~3,2%.txt " O que eu preciso é somar 1 dia nessa variável date, como eu poderia fazer isso? E levando em conta que ao gerar o arquivo no dia 28/02, por exemplo, a bate consiga puxar o arquivo pelo nome de "NOME0103.txt" e não "NOME2902.txt" Desde já agradeço!
  2. SCRIPT: @echo off & setlocal DisableDelayedExpansion set counter=4 :senha Title %~n0 Mode 50,5 & Color 0e if %counter% equ 0 goto :senha2 set /p input="Enter Username: " set "psCommand=powershell -Command "$pword = read-host 'Enter password' -AsSecureString ; ^ $BSTR=[System.Runtime.InteropServices.Marshal]::SecureStringToBSTR($pword); ^ [System.Runtime.InteropServices.Marshal]::PtrToStringAuto($BSTR)"" for /f "usebackq delims=" %%p in (`%psCommand%`) do set password=%%p ) if %input%==joao123 ( if %password%==1234 goto :Senha4 ) goto :senha3 :senha2 echo echo Account Locked Out Timeout In 5 timeout /t 5 exit :senha3 echo, set /a counter -=1 echo. @echo on @echo off color 40 echo USERNAME OR PASSWORD INCORRETO(S) echo. if %counter% lss 4 echo %counter% tentativas restantes pause goto senha :senha4 echo Username and Passwords corretos! color 0a pause
  3. Pessoal, bom dia Há alguns meses atras procurei por um script que me permitisse conectar o OpenVPN Ele tem funcionado bem, só um detalhe que incomoda. A parte que ele checa se a conexão está estável para abrir a área de trabalho remota do windows Resolvi colocar todo o script, mas a parte que eu julgo errada está em negrito, logo abaixo do código completo @echo off :STARTVPN echo Verificando se a VPN ja esta ativa... echo. tasklist /FI "IMAGENAME eq openvpn-gui.exe" | find /i "openvpn-gui.exe" IF ERRORLEVEL 2 GOTO VPNEXIST IF ERRORLEVEL 1 GOTO VPNNOEXIST :VPNEXIST goto EXIT :VPNNOEXIST goto VPNNOTCONNECTED :EXIT tasklist /FI "IMAGENAME eq openvpn.exe" | find /i "openvpn.exe" IF ERRORLEVEL 2 GOTO VPNCONNECTED IF ERRORLEVEL 1 GOTO VPNNOTCONNECTED :VPNCONNECTED GOTO checkdept :VPNNOTCONNECTED taskkill /f /im openvpn.exe taskkill /f /im openvpn-gui.exe cls echo. echo. echo Aguardando servico VPN reiniciar... CHOICE /C X /T 4 /D X > NUL start openvpn-gui.exe --connect "Server01.ovpn" ping 127.0.0.1 -n 10 > NUL ECHO. ECHO. CHOICE /C X /T 2 /D X > NUL goto :checkdept :CHECKDEPT cls echo. echo Aguardando conexao VPN estavel... Por favor aguarde. PING -n 1 192.168.80.40|find "Resposta de " >NUL find "Reply from" >NUL IF ERRORLEVEL 0 goto :END IF ERRORLEVEL 1 goto :CHECKDEPT :END REM This starts Remote Desktop called RemoteDesktop.rdp from the users profile desktop cd\windows\rdp echo. start mstsc Server01.rdp :CHECKDEPT cls echo. echo Aguardando conexao VPN estavel... Por favor aguarde. PING -n 1 192.168.80.40|find "Resposta de " >NUL find "Reply from" Teste-VPN >NUL IF ERRORLEVEL 0 goto :END IF ERRORLEVEL 1 goto :CHECKDEPT A idéia é que ele cheque se o servidor (192.168.80.40) responte para depois chamar o MSTSC, mas o que tem acontecido é que ele simplesmente pula e abre direto a Área de Trabalho Remota. Atenciosamente
  4. Olá Estou precisando de obter informações especificas do sistema e salva-las na área de trabalho no formato txt Todas as plataformas são Windows Também não posso instalar nenhum programa ou biblioteca no sistema. Se alguém puder dar uma força. Se possível, além da ajuda de como fazer o código, indicações para estudos serão muito bem vindas As informações que preciso são: Nome do computador IP Memória Ram Processador Arquitetura do sistema Pesquisando na internet saiu isso: echo off echo. echo. echo Tamanho total da memoria Fisica: echo. wmic memphysical get Maxcapacity echo. echo IpV4 maquina local: echo. ipconfig | findstr IPv4 echo. echo Nome do computador local: echo. hostname echo. echo Sistema e o service pack instalado: echo. wmic os get buildnumber,caption,CSDVersion echo. echo Discos echo. for /f "tokens=1-3" %a in ('WMIC LOGICALDISK GET FreeSpace^,Name^,Size ^|FINDSTR /I /V "Name"') do @echo wsh.echo "%b" ^& " free=" ^& FormatNumber^(cdbl^(%a^)/1024/1024/1024, 2^)^& " GiB"^& " size=" ^& FormatNumber^(cdbl^(%c^)/1024/1024/1024, 2^)^& " GiB" > %temp%\tmp.vbs & @if not "%c"=="" @echo( & @cscript //nologo %temp%\tmp.vbs & del %temp%\tmp.vbs pause.
  5. Bom dia pessoal, Seguinte, tenho um serviço aqui em meu ambiente que roda em algumas máquinas, porém este serviço não pode ficar duplicado ( não podem ter 2 serviços ativos ao mesmo tempo ) gostaria de saber se é possível redigir um script que verifique se tem 2 serviços ativos ou mais, desative os 2 ou mais e ative somente 1 ? Agradeço desde já a atenção.
  6. oi gostaria muito de uma juda preciso fazer um arquivo .bat onde será prenchido os seguintes campos Set /p IP=IP : Set /p Login=Login SQL : Set /p Senha=Senha SQL : e ao digitar os dados ,altere os dados de um arquivo .txt exemplo: la no meu arquivo .txt vai estar com ip 127.0.0.1 ele sera alterado pelo ip q eu configurar ai no .bat se alguém pode me ajudar desde já agradeço
  7. Bom eu preciso pegar os dados de duas text box e gravar em um arquivo, é o sistema de login de um jogo, porem, o meu código não pega os dados e grava a mesma coisa que esta escrita no code. Imports System Imports System.IO Imports System.Text Public Class Form0 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click Dim path As String = "D:\MyTest.bat" ' Create or overwrite the file. Dim fs As FileStream = File.Create(path) ' Add text to the file. Dim info As Byte() = New UTF8Encoding(True).GetBytes("MixMaster.exe 3.855000 25.41.241.8 22005 0 TextBox1.Text TextBox2.Text 1 AURORA_BRA") fs.Write(info, 0, info.Length) fs.Close() Form1.Show() Me.Hide() End Sub End Class Esse é o código, ao invés de sair com os dados da text box, ele resulta em: MixMaster.exe 3.855000 25.41.241.8 22005 0 TextBox1.Text TextBox2.Text 1 AURORA_BRA ao invés de: MixMaster.exe 3.855000 25.41.241.8 22005 0 LOGIN-DIGITADO-NA-TEXT-BOX SENHA-DIGITA-NA-TEXT-BOX 1 AURORA_BRA Obrigado agradeço desde já <3
  8. Antes De tudo eu não sabia bem se deveria por a pergunta neste campo que se chama Outras Linguagens de Programação Preciso que mesmo que a pessoa não escreva nada e pressione enter o ficheiro batch não se feche, ai fica um exemplo. @echo off :menu Title exemplo echo Para avançar aperte 1... agora aqui em baixo eu preciso que mesmo que a pessoa não escreva nada e pressione a tecla enter continue no menu. set /p variavel1= if %variavel1% == 1 goto continuar if not exist %variavel1% goto menu :continuar echo parabens conseguiste pause >nul
  9. Estou tentado criar um bat para um disparador de email. Para um posto de gasolina que trabalha 24 horas. Preciso que o bat, volte a data e a hora conforme abaixo para o dia anterior . Mas acho que a parte echo %date% - 1 está errada Alguma dica. echo off set antes=%date% echo %date% - 1 set hora=%time% echo 05:00:00,49 time ping localhost -n 120 echo %antes% | date echo %hora% | time exit
  10. Se eu tiver postado no lugar errado por favor me desculpe, porém me informe onde é o certo. Gente preciso da ajuda de vocês, fiz um jogo onde tira foto da pessoa quando ela ganha um prêmio. essa foto fica salva em C:\Fotos\.jpg ai fica na galeria dos melhores! sendo que na galeria só pode 10 fotos, quando alguém tira a 11ª foto o sistema exclui a mais antiga da galeria e coloca a nova. na pasta C:\fotos\ fica então sempre os arquivos " 1.jpg / 2.jpg / 3.jpg / 4.jpg / 5.jpg / 6.jpg / 7.jpg / 8.jpg / 9.jpg / 10.jpg " quando tira mais uma foto, a foto 1.jpg é apagada e a nova entra no lugar dela. preciso de um script em bat para copiar todas as fotos tiradas do dia para uma outra pasta por exemplo C:\Backup e renomeando as fotos para não sobreporem as antigas. pode ser renomeada com a hora de modificação, data, ou até mesmo letras aleatórias. vamos supor que no dia tiraram um total de 50 fotos, na pasta C:Fotos\ e na galeria do jogo ficará sempre as 10 mais recentes fotos tiradas. já na pasta C:\Backup ficará TODAS as 50 fotos. Para ser mais claro, sempre que tiver um arquivo novo na pasta C:\FOTOS\ o script irá copiar esse arquivo automaticamente para a pasta C:\BACKUP. ------------------------------------------------------------------------------------------------------------------------------------------ Depois disso eu preciso de mais uma ajuda... Preciso que assim que eu espetar um pendrive na maquina que roda um xp sp3. automaticamente copiasse essas fotos da pasta C:\Backup para o pendrive que fica sempre no "G:" alguém pode me ajudar?
  11. Boa noite amigos, até o presente momento estou com uma dúvida quebrando minha cabeça, e mesmo após procurar muito no google nada me ajudou. Estou criando uma "bat" para apagar alguns perfis de usuários que não utilizam mais o micro, porém não posso deletar todos, afinal tem pessoas utilizando ainda alguns micros. Até agora só usei o próprio CMD, porém pensei em fazer algo em Powershell, só que não entendo muito de programação e gostaria da ajuda de vocês. Aqui está o código que escrevi até agora, as primeiras linhas como podem ver são movendo para outra pasta de backup antes de apagar, porém apagar todas as restantes está sendo uma luta, pois o comando RD não está funcionando para apagar todas as demais pastas e no final do script mover as que irão ficar para seus devidos lugares. Obrigado desde já... Echo off cd\ md backup001 cd c:\users pause move "c:\users\Y9MF" C:\backup001 move "c:\users\001" C:\backup001 move "c:\users\002" C:\backup001 pause cd\ cd c:\users rd /s *.* cd\ cd c:\backup001 move c:\backup001 c:\users\ Pause
  12. Não sei se essa é a área correta do Forum mais ai vai uma dica. Estava precisando de um conversor de bat scripts para executáveis , pesquisando pela net achei esse: http://bbcreative.org/wp/?page_id=225 Esse realmente cumpre o que promete, não achei arquivos temporários na %temp% igual em outros conversores e ele é realmente muito fácil de usar. Abs e espero ter sido útil pois assim como eu muitas pessoas querem realmente transformar seus scripts
  13. Boa tarde pessoal tudo bem? Estou montando uma página, e fiquei com uma dúvida.. Pra entenderem oque estou fazendo, na máquina do cliente é instalado um sistema de streaming de áudio, com um arquivo .bat que fornece usuário e senha e faz a conexão. Agora estamos fazendo uma página para que o cliente possa ouvir o áudio de sua rádio por exemplo por um player, e embaixo desse player eu to tentando colocar um botão pra iniciar esse .bat que já está instalado no PC do cliente, pra iniciar a transmissão a partir desse PC, só que se eu coloco o link direto por exemplo: file:///C:/pasta/start.bat Ele vai abrir o código, e não rodar o bat... EX: @echo off "C:\Program Files\Adobe\Flash Media Live Encoder 3.2\FMLECmd.exe" /p "C:\pasta\garibaldifm.xml" /ap maisnova_garibaldi:maisnova_garibaldi pause Eu pensei em colocar o bat dentro do servidor, mas daí toda vez o cliente vai ter q fazer o download e executar, por isso seria mais simples deixar na máquina dele e clicando no link abrir o .bat direto. Alguma idéia?
×
×
  • Criar Novo...